Transaction cd21a6ce4216c78c1c24431680c6b238340734fc71160b22f1b0ae5bb1d73e70
1 Input
2 Outputs
- cd21a6ce4216c78c1c24431680c6b238340734fc71160b22f1b0ae5bb1d73e70:0
- cd21a6ce4216c78c1c24431680c6b238340734fc71160b22f1b0ae5bb1d73e70:1
value 1791767
address 1DM3WacqipiEAUSB8FZ62kCwSZHMb6Sjye
value 20000000
address 38gUMHRy1jmK7YeZRjHJiWNitaCEieD2Hn